Male Arrested for Vehicle Ownership Fraud in Whitby
A male is facing charges after attempting to fraudulently transfer vehicle ownerships in Whitby.
On Thursday, May 28, 2026, at approximately 3:30 p.m., members of Central West Division responded to a fraud in progress call at the Service Ontario located at 1615 Dundas Street East. A male attended the Service Ontario and attempted to register several vehicles not in his name to a third party.
The accused had previously made several transactions deemed to be fraudulent.
Officers attended the Service Ontario and took the male into custody without incident.
Menis MIHALAICHE, age 52 from Toronto is charged with: Fraud Over $5000 x2, Utter Forged Document x2, Attempt Fraud Over $5000.
He was released on an Undertaking.
